Subject: Pagination on the public API

Hi, and welcome to the rotation. The Quillfor public REST API uses cursor-based pagination everywhere; offset parameters were removed last year, though a few partners still send them and get a deprecation warning. Most pagination tickets come down to clients caching expired cursors. Before responding to one, check the cursor TTL and the known-issues list, both of which are kept current on the internal docs page.

operations page: https://superset.kelvicorp.example/pipeline/run/display/view/9edfe8e23ee3f5ff

## Runbook: Squatwatch scanner — triage basics

When a customer reports a false positive from Squatwatch, our typo-squatting package scanner, first confirm the flagged package name and the registry it was scanned against. Do not whitelist anything yourself; file an override request instead. Check whether the detection threshold or edit-distance settings changed recently. The scanner's active configuration values are shown below.

service settings:
[briion]
team = oliael
access_code = ac_23d22a
host = briion.sivrelgrid.local
port = 8000
owner = pelox.tamvan
peer = olimir.paliqsys.test

Team — DR drill Thursday. We'll load test the Cartwheel checkout flow against the standby region. Expect synthetic order spikes; ignore alerts tagged DRILL. If failover locks the support console, recover it yourself rather than paging infra. Use the standby console's recovery prompt and enter the passphrase shown below.

unlock words, fawig-bagef: olidor-holir-istox-holath-tamys-quenion-giliel